EU-LAC ResInfra aims to foster collaboration between Europe and Latin America and the Caribbean by identifying and developing research infrastructures. The project focuses on creating a framework for bi-regional cooperation and sustainability in research.
EU-LAC ResInfra will identify a number of Latin America and Caribbean (LAC) Research Infrastructures (RIs) that may be considered eligible for the construction of a bi-regional collaboration.
This will be carried out through the definition of minimal key requirements these RIs would need to develop in the coming years.
